Brass Angled Radiator Valves play a noticeable role in how contemporary heating layouts are structured, especially when engineers aim to manage water distribution across multiple zones within a building. These components are often selected for their ability to support directional installation and allow smoother integration into tight pipe configurations. In many residential and light commercial projects, they help maintain balanced flow behavior and reduce unnecessary pressure variation. The use of compact fittings also supports more flexible routing decisions during planning stages.
